work stuff:
i'm working at a small company called canaan shipping. it's a shipping company in vancouver (under the cambie street bridge to be exact). what we do is store packages of lumber (lumber is bc's largest export), and stuff them into ocean containers, then ship them out to all parts of the world (mostly asia). my role is to manage the inventory.
